Transaction 2ec401fb9533cbcb5ee90bd503d5d23fd2a8ded228acf00f8d13e144d5de5605
1 Input
1 Output
-
2ec401fb9533cbcb5ee90bd503d5d23fd2a8ded228acf00f8d13e144d5de5605:0
- value
- 16994330
- script pubkey
- OP_0 OP_PUSHBYTES_20 a2b58a8f1b71c9fe46141bf6c8e388f3d4e418ba
- address
- bc1q526c4rcmw8ylu3s5r0mv3cug702wgx96l6t6q4